Four in a Bed is a British reality TV show that follows four sets of B&B owners who take turns to stay at and critique each other's establishments. Each host's accommodation is judged on criteria like cleanliness, comfort, and value for money. The winner is decided based on the overall score they receive from their fellow contestants, and they are awarded a cash prize.
